  2. Astronomers Discover Triple System of Active Galactic Nuclei 1.2 Billion Light-Years Away

    A rare trio of merging galaxies called J121/1219+1035 hosts three actively feeding, radio-bright supermassive black holes, according to…

  4. The “Eye of Sauron” spotted in deep space

    👁️ Okay, so the plasma jet in the blazar PKS 1424+240 isn't on a tower in Mordor, and it's not the fire-rimmed eye of a powerful tyrant. But if you don't think of Sauron's eye when you see the image released today, throw the first ring.

    📡 Behind this deep image of the jet at unparalleled resolution are 15 years of ultra-precise radio observations with the Very Long Baseline Array (VLBA) and an international research team.

  24. The inner structure of the jet of the nearby #quasar 3C 273 – the region where the jet is shaped – is revealed by very long baseline interferometry (#VLBI) observations at 3mm with #ALMA, and the Global Millimetre VLBI Array (#GMVA, consisting of the US Very Long Baseline Array (#VLBA) and European #telescopes).
